Silver Notice 'more effective' than MLATs for info on offshore illicit wealth: CBI director
  • Silver Notices are issued by INTERPOL to alert member countries about individuals or entities involved in criminal activities, making it easier to track offshore illicit wealth.
  • Silver Notices have a broader reach compared to Mutual Legal Assistance Treaties (MLATs) as they can be accessed by a larger network of law enforcement agencies within the INTERPOL community.
  • Silver Notices help in accelerating the exchange of critical information related to offshore illicit wealth by providing immediate notification to relevant authorities across borders.
  • The non-binding nature of Silver Notices enables countries to act swiftly on information without going through the formalities and delays often associated with MLAT requests.
  • CBI director's statement suggests that Silver Notices are more effective tools in combating offshore illicit wealth due to their speed and wider dissemination among law enforcement agencies.
